The tips for taking care of your nails in winter

We all know that our skin becomes drier in winter, and our nails are no exception. Today, the nail supply expert Maryton will tell you some tips for taking care of your nails in winter. Keep reading!

Hydrate and nourish the nails

Cold temperatures can dry out our nails and cuticles. Be sure to moisturize and nourish these areas regularly with a quality cream or oil.

Protect and anticipate attacks

To protect your nails from attacks of any kind and prevent them from being damaged, wear gloves on cold days. It will also protect against cold and wind.

Take care of your nails

Longer nails are more prone to breakage, and keeping them manicured with a professional manicure kit can help prevent damage.

Avoid harsh and chemical products

Many home cleaners or poor quality polishes can dry out the nails, try to use as little as possible.

Eat varied and balanced

Your nails need certain minerals and vitamins to stay healthy. So be sure to eat a balanced diet most of the time and vary foods rich in biotin, vitamin C and E, and simpler nutrients.

Use a buffing block

Filing and softening your nails will help keep them healthy and look great. This helps remove dead skin and stimulates circulation.

Be gentle

Avoid biting your nails and biting the small skins around you. This can weaken and damage them. Also, try not to use your fingernails to open products, bottles or remove labels.
